Sinopse
Onomatopoeic Spaces examines the relationship between architecture and language through the lens of onomatopoeia, the class of words that directly evoke the sounds, sensations, and experiences they describe. Drawing on three decades of architectural practice, teaching, and research, Neal J. Z. Schwartz proposes onomatopoeia as a framework for understanding how architectural ideas emerge, evolve, and communicate meaning.
Structured around five themes—Gesture, Mimesis, Markedness, Synesthesia, and Evocation—the book explores the development of a distinctive architectural language through a series of built designs by San Francisco-based firm Schwartz and Architecture. Case studies are paired with theoretical essays, drawings, photographs, and reflections on the realities of practice, revealing how clients, contexts, materials, budgets, and construction methods become active participants in the creative process.
Interwoven throughout are autobiographical essays that trace the influences of teachers, artists, writers, mentors, family members, and clients on Schwartz’s work and worldview. Blending architectural theory, monograph, and memoir, Onomatopoeic Spaces offers an unusually candid account of how an architectural practice develops its voice over time and how design ideas are transformed into built form.
